Can you convert a gas dryer 120V hookup to an electric dryer 240V hookup?

Chances are there is more than 1 outlet connected to the 110volt circuit you are looking to convert. So therefore the easy answer is No. The 240volt dryer circuit must be a dedicated single circuit for the dryer only.

What type of electrical outlet is required for a device that needs to be plugged into a 240V 50 amp plug?

The device requires a NEMA 6-50 outlet, which is a specific type of electrical outlet that can provide 240 volts and handle up to 50 amps of current.


Can you use your dryer outlet for 120 v with an adapter?

It is not recommended to use an adapter to convert a dryer outlet (240V) to a standard 120V outlet. The electrical requirements and safety measures for these outlets are different, and using an adapter can create a safety hazard, damage your appliance, and void any warranties. It's best to consult a licensed electrician for proper installation.

What type of electrical outlet is required for a device that needs to be plugged into a 50 amp 240v plug?

The device requires a NEMA 14-50 outlet, which is a 240-volt, 50-amp outlet commonly used for high-powered appliances like electric stoves or RVs.
